Outdoor Indiana Magazine Features Butterflies

Outdoor Indiana magazine’s May/June issue features a cover article on the 96 species of butterflies that populate the Hoosier state.

Just about everyone loves butterflies, but have you ever thought about why? The article explains the reasons and how to maximize your enjoyment of these colorful creatures.

The issue also includes feature articles on two of spring’s other favorite activities. One covers the history and evolution of picnicking, and the other provides tips about how to make the most of taking your child fishing.
